**Handover: BranchSweeper bot (from the Oskander team)**

Hey — I'm passing BranchSweeper to you. Quick orientation for the plugin side of things: the bot scans every repo nightly, flags branches with no commits past the staleness window, and pings owners before deleting. Plugins hook into the pre-delete event; if yours vetoes, the branch survives one cycle. Watch out — the grace period and dry-run flag trip people up constantly, so don't change them without telling plugin authors. Current production config is as follows.

deployment values, yageg-hahig:
WENAEL_HOST=wenael.tolvaqlabs.internal
WENAEL_PORT=4000

Subject: Cut-over summary — Larkspur gateway

Hi Priya,

The cut-over to the new Larkspur gateway completed at 02:10 with one issue: clients hit a websocket reconnect loop when the old pods drained, caused by a stale keepalive interval. We patched it live and verified reconnects settle within five seconds. No rollback needed. For the record, here are the config values we shipped with.

config for tagaf-bawif:
[norok]
host = norok.ordinworks.local
user = norok_svc
database = norok_prod

**Runbook Fragment: Account Recovery — Stanza Component Library**

When a maintainer of the Stanza shared component library loses access to the publishing account, first verify their identity against the contributor roster, then confirm the affected version line — recovery differs between the 2.x LTS track and the 3.x track. Never re-publish over an existing version; yank and increment instead. Once identity and version track are confirmed, initiate the recovery flow in the registry console, entering the passphrase provided immediately below.

unlock words, fahof-yahaf: praael-gorox-tamix-druwyn-zorys

It wakes at 01:15 local time, enumerates pending partitions, and dispatches backfill jobs in priority order. If a run fails, it retries twice before paging the on-call; do not manually requeue partitions while a retry window is open, as this causes duplicate writes. Logs land in the standard aggregator under the nightscale namespace. Before troubleshooting anything, confirm the service is running with the expected settings. The current configuration values are shown below.

deployment values, hadug-tagag:
[ruswyn]
port = 9300
team = sildor
host = ruswyn.paliqtech.internal
region = east-2
access_code = ac_dccf87
timeout_ms = 5000